    Yes, provided the page the link is on is indexed by that particular search engine, and not supplemental. And provided the link is SEO-friendly (ie not obscured by Javascript, nofollow tags, and the page isn't hidden behind robots.txt).

    Not all directories are SEO-friendly, but many are.

    Obelia is right, an exchange with a directory that does not have search engine friendly url's will not help. Go the the directory in question. Right click the link and see if the box states the URL is the same as the URl when clicked.

    Example: Let's say the directory is: www.golf.com. You see a link in the directory that says www.golfingbuddies.com . Right click the link and see what the URl states. If it says something liks: http://www.golf.com?link#414 then this link will not give the site being linked to the credit for the ranking.

    Make sure the link says: www.golfingbuddies.com. This Url is Search Engine Friendly, and will be awarded with the link.

    I always right click links, when a directory or any link exchange is being offered.
